    "content": "Mr. Speaker, Sir, I also want to say that at no time during those discussions, even when there were heated matters, did we deviate from issues. At all times, I can report, the team from this Senate behaved in a manner that befits being called hon. Senators. I did say during the discussions and debates that we had that we must remain not only respectful of each other, but even of the parties involved. I specifically proposed that as opposed to something that was practiced here on this Floor before, we should not at any time mention any personal matter related to Bernard Kiala. We agreed that even as we discussed the issue, we should maintain respect for Mr. Kiala as an individual, leader in the community and family man. Mr. Speaker, Sir, it is said often that the hallmark of a civilized society is to have the ability to agree to disagree. Sometimes we have to get to that point. But when we get to that point, we must sustain the aspect of us being a civilized society. Amongst the recommendations that this Committee made, if you look at the document, you will see that we said that it is necessary for this House to consider how in future matters such as the one in front of us, can, probably, be debated and negotiated further at lower levels than before this House. Otherwise, we will end up dealing with a lot of issues from all over the country. However, we also did say that once a matter gets into this House, it must be dispensed with, with respect and all consideration that is brought to us by the various houses, lest we seem like we are dismissive of the houses of the county assemblies. We also, in fact, said that we should bring to this House legislation that can, probably, be looked at for use, so that there is a uniform way of dealing with these matters and carrying out impeachment processes at the county governments’ levels. That is something that we can do. Mr. Speaker, Sir, as I sat there, I listened to a lot of good debate and also a few things that were not factual. For example, there was a notion that we did not seek and do not know what the word nguu means. In my opening remarks, I said very clearly that in the document that you have, we have a transcript and translation thereof authenticated by the Principal Legal Counsel of the County Assembly of Machakos. I am, in fact, also informed that the National Cohesion and Integrity Act are also looking into this matter."
